    Just finished 2 days on Blue Ridge Parkway and Skyline Dr thru NC and VA as part of a 3 day drive from Oklahoma to Wash DC on business. Fantastic drive and weather was perfect. Saw lots of wildlife including a very big black bear, wild turkey, woodchucks as well as a large number of deer. I was almost to the northern end of Skyline Dr when a small deer decided to suddenly cross the road in front of me at the last minute. It did not make it and I nailed it dead center on my front end. Fortunately, it was very small and I was only going about 35-40 MPH. It flipped him to the side of the road and then he disappeared. I checked for damage and there was none but he left a lot of hair on my front end. I am sure I would have a dent if our front end was not build with soft plastic. Other than that, it was a great trip.

            I had my car 3 days and a deer ran out from some tall brush and hit me on the driver's side door. My window was up... and the head crashed through the glass, narrowly missing my face. Luckily I was wearing wrap around sunglasses so all of the shattered glass was deflected away from my eyes. Car didn't even feel it, but it trashed the door and it had to be replaced. Darned deer. Car looks like new though after being fixed.

              Upon further inspection, I discovered I did have some damage. I think I will need to get front bumper and bra replaced. At first glance, everything looked OK but when I saw it from a different angle, I noticed that the plastic bumper had some lines in it just forward of the hood. I looked closer and saw that it had a bunch of long surface cracks. Does not appear that the cracks go thru the plastic...looks more like the kind of cracks that show up in a piece of plastic when it has been flexed too far and developed surface cracks. I also noted after I took the bra off, it had some tears in the mesh fabric that covers the grill so I will need to get that replaced also.
              Looks like I need call my insurance agent.

                Too bad Paul, it's distressing to see marks like that. The paint used on the new flexible type bumpers (post chrome) is a more flexible sort, so needs special paint and probably skilled application. At least that was the explanation given to me when my Acura became an accident magnet for a while and the bumper sported similar marks. The fracture marks which may not have been visible at first will spread and are likely from the sudden flexing of the plastic. There are also collapsible structures under the bumper that while not outwardly damaged, could need replacement as well. You'll only know that when you speak with your body shop.
